Census tract 08123002011 is in Frederick, Colorado. It has a population of 2,238 and an eviction-risk score of 5.5/10 (Moderate tier). 72% of renters here pay 30%+ of their household income on rent, with 72% severely cost-burdened (≥50%).

What is the eviction-risk score for census tract 08123002011?

Census tract 08123002011 in Frederick scores 5.5/10 (Moderate tier). The Eviction Risk Score blends state law, county fil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ty signals.

Q2

What is the poverty rate in tract 08123002011?

2.9% of residents in tract 08123002011 live below the federal poverty line (ACS B17001, 2023). Population: 2,238.

Q3

How socially vulnerable is tract 08123002011?

CDC Social Vulnerability Index ranks this tract in the 6th percentile nationally. Sub-themes: socioeconomic 8th, household 19th, minority 44th, housing 8th.

Q4

How does tract 08123002011 compare to Frederick overall?

Tract 08123002011 scores 5.5/10 — right in line with the parent city of Frederick at 5.7/10. City-scale signals (state law, local rent controls, court bias) are inherited from Frederick eviction risk; what makes this tract different are its tract-specific economic stress and supply-constraint sub-scores.
